Novel flavour-changing neutral currents in the top quark sector Castro, Nuno Rodríguez Chala, Mikael Peixoto, Ana Ramos, María Beyond Standard Model Flavour Changing Neutral Currents Hadron-Hadron scattering (experiments) Top physics We demonstrate that avour-changing neutral currents in the top sector, mediated by leptophilic scalars at the electroweak scale, can easily arise in scenarios of new physics, and in particular in composite Higgs models. We moreover show that such interactions are poorly constrained by current experiments, while they can be searched for at the LHC in rare top decays and, more generally, in the channels pp ! tS(S) + j, with S ! `+`-. We provide dedicated analyses in this respect, obtaining that cut-o scales as large as 90TeV can be probed with an integrated luminosity of L = 150 fb-1. 2020-12-15T10:37:29Z 2020-12-15T10:37:29Z 2020-10-07 journal article Castro, N., Chala, M., Peixoto, A., & Ramos, M.
